OctaMED already runs well on the Minimig v1.1 with around 030 speed with the 68000 chip clocked at about 50Mhz in turbo more :-)  

As I only use it to play back modules rather than create them as I have no musical abilities I can't say I have tested every feature and the v1.1's 2MB chip ram 1.5MB fast ram maximum memory configuration maybe a bit limited for more advanced use.

That said other than having no way of connecting a CD drive to burn CD's of your creations the Minimig on sale now would just about do the job you are looking for and I think the FPGA Arcade should be perfect for your needs and as soon as the expansion boards USB ports are supported you will either be able to directly attach a USB cd-writer or use an IDE to USB adapter to connect an existing IDE CD-writer or Amiga IDE harddisks.
